Description
Ca n'Estruc was founded at the foot of Montserrat, on an estate first recorded in 1574, now owned by the Martí family, who in the 1980s took a difficult decision: to move away from traditional farming methods and embrace a more precise approach to viticulture, one that is more in harmony with the landscape and less interventionist. That courage continues to beat in Ca n'Estruc L'Equilibrista Blanc, a white wine fermented and aged in oak barrels, made from 100% Xarel.lo from controlled vineyards in Esparreguera, at an altitude of 165 metres, cultivated organically and biodynamically on alluvial, clay-limestone and gravelly soils. The estate was also the first winery registered in the D.O. Catalunya, a detail that fits with the house’s pioneering spirit: a long tradition, yes, but with a drive to move forward.
Production
Ca n'Estruc L'Equilibrista Blanc is harvested by hand, with the grapes selected in the vineyard. The whole fruit was brought in, destemmed and gently pressed; the must then settled for 24 hours at 15°C through static settling. Fermentation was initiated using the winery’s own yeasts, prepared from a sample taken from a vat on the same estate in Cuba—a gesture that underscores the desire to speak from the land rather than from a recipe. The fermentation of Ca N’Estruc L'Equilibrista Blanc began in stainless steel tanks ranging from 25 to 100 hl at 15–17 °C and finished in 25-hl French oak foudres, where the wine is aged for 6 months before bottling.
Taste
In the glass, Ca n'Estruc L'Equilibrista Blanc does not aim to be exuberant; it aims to be precise. First come dried lemon peel, stone fruit and a barely bitten yellow apple. Then come fennel, almond blossom, toasted bread, hazelnut and a hint of white pepper. The palate is full-bodied, unctuous and silky, yet not heavy: a citrus freshness stretches it, brings it into order and gives it that vertical dimension that justifies its name. There is body, yes, but also backbone; there is oak, but transformed into texture, not mere embellishment. The finish unfolds with a fine, persistent, very harmonious salinity, leaving an impression of a sophisticated, understated and Mediterranean white wine, with clear ageing potential.
